Arc Raiders Hits Record Player Count with New Patch

Arc Raiders, described as a mix between The Division and Fallout, continues to grow in popularity, recently reaching an impressive peak of 354,879 concurrent players on Steam, according to SteamDB. This milestone is notable given that the game is not free to play.

Game Setting and Gameplay

Set in a post-apocalyptic Earth, players must contend with two main challenges: giant robots called ARCs and other players competing to scavenge lost technology. The game is created by Embark Studios, the developers behind The Finals, and has already surpassed that game's player records.

Recent Updates and Player Behavior

Released just over a week ago, Arc Raiders has received a Very Positive reception on Steam. Embark Studios remains proactive, having deployed a new patch (version 1.10) to address some gameplay issues. Notably, the update disables the tactic of building barricades at zip line exits, a move that was frustrating other players and causing in-game deaths.

The patch "blocks one of the game’s sneakier moves" involving obstructing zip line exits, improving gameplay fairness.

Availability and Pricing

Arc Raiders is available on PC, Xbox Series X|S, and PlayStation 5. It is priced at £30.99 / $39.99.
